Instant Film – Call For Entry

In a digital age, we are constantly connected and seeking instant gratification; others however, have returned to the magic of the instant film photography. With this process, there are no do-overs; an image is created straight from the camera and develops in the palm of your hand.

Today, many contemporary artists are looking again to the instant film as a viable option for image making. Whether your purpose is instant gratification or to disconnect from cumbersome equipment, we want to see how you are embracing the instant image in a contemporary world.

For this call, Aint-Bad is teaming up with artist and educator, Ashley Jones, to curate an exhibition that features work created by artists utilizing instant film. Selected images will be curated into a variety of exhibitions with the potential of pop-up shows in various cities.

The first installation of this exhibition will take place in the Fall of 2017 at the ASOP (Atlanta School of Photography). The goal will be to travel the exhibition around the south east and then to other cities throughout the country.

The $5 submission fee will go towards logistics and travel costs.
